Chapter One: Candlelight and Carved Pumpkins
It was a fairly normal day, in the eyes of Ambrosia. She was admittedly glad that fall had rolled back around, as she loved both the cool weather and the beautiful scenery the season brought with it. It always helped to put the blonde at ease; making it her favorite season. Admittedly, Halloween wasn't exactly her favorite holiday, but she did find the holiday amusing, and it warmed her heart to see children in their costumes.
The woman had spent quite some time decorating both the interior and the exterior of her, Chandler, and Richard's home; something that she felt at least somewhat made her son and any passersby enjoy the night a bit more. After all, it did spread the holiday cheer.. Right? She at least hoped it did.. And she hoped her family felt the same.
The day went on quite smoothly, in the mind of the young woman. Chandler had school, as usual, and she'd seen little of Richard throughout the day. Personally, she'd spent most of the day cleaning, reading, and baking, since there wasn't much else for her to do. Now, however, she was curled up beside her husband on their couch, absently and quietly reading.
A thoughtful look crossed her face, and she seemed as though she were about to say something. But, before she could and at complete random, her hand collided with Richard's face with the loud sound of a smack. She blinked owlishly, as if she hadn't intended the action and was shocked by it, pale green eyes demonstrating this further.
There was a brief pause, and silence filled the room. Though, it only lasted a matter of seconds, before she seemed to actually realize what she just did. Immediately after, she began apologizing profusely, going to examine the red mark from where she'd slapped him. "I am so, so sorry, love! I have no idea what just came over me..."
Oddly enough, it felt almost like it hadn't been her action. Like.. Like she'd spasm-ed, almost. To match the action, the woman felt on the verge of passing out. Nauseous, and light-headed. So when she tried to get up to get her husband an ice pack, she wasn't surprised to just fall right back. "I.. I don't feel so good..."
Her features were pale, and she had her head rested weakly on her hands. A thin layer of sweat coated her skin, and she was shaking very slightly. She definitely seemed sick.. Seeing a doctor as fast as possible was probably a good idea.
